diff --git a/package.json b/package.json index c254cacc..8f65beb1 100644 --- a/package.json +++ b/package.json @@ -25,7 +25,7 @@ "pug": "^3.0.2", "sass": "^1.59.3", "svelte": "^3.54.0", - "svelte-check": "^3.0.1", + "svelte-check": "^4.4.6", "svelte-preprocess": "^5.0.3", "tslib": "^2.4.1", "typescript": "^4.9.3", diff --git a/yarn.lock b/yarn.lock index 342ae313..9c0fda0b 100644 --- a/yarn.lock +++ b/yarn.lock @@ -274,27 +274,27 @@ __metadata: languageName: node linkType: hard -"@jridgewell/resolve-uri@npm:3.1.0": - version: 3.1.0 - resolution: "@jridgewell/resolve-uri@npm:3.1.0" - checksum: b5ceaaf9a110fcb2780d1d8f8d4a0bfd216702f31c988d8042e5f8fbe353c55d9b0f55a1733afdc64806f8e79c485d2464680ac48a0d9fcadb9548ee6b81d267 +"@jridgewell/resolve-uri@npm:^3.1.0": + version: 3.1.2 + resolution: "@jridgewell/resolve-uri@npm:3.1.2" + checksum: 83b85f72c59d1c080b4cbec0fef84528963a1b5db34e4370fa4bd1e3ff64a0d80e0cee7369d11d73c704e0286fb2865b530acac7a871088fbe92b5edf1000870 languageName: node linkType: hard -"@jridgewell/sourcemap-codec@npm:1.4.14, @jridgewell/sourcemap-codec@npm:^1.4.13, @jridgewell/sourcemap-codec@npm:^1.4.14": +"@jridgewell/sourcemap-codec@npm:^1.4.13, @jridgewell/sourcemap-codec@npm:^1.4.14": version: 1.4.14 resolution: "@jridgewell/sourcemap-codec@npm:1.4.14" checksum: 61100637b6d173d3ba786a5dff019e1a74b1f394f323c1fee337ff390239f053b87266c7a948777f4b1ee68c01a8ad0ab61e5ff4abb5a012a0b091bec391ab97 languageName: node linkType: hard -"@jridgewell/trace-mapping@npm:^0.3.17": - version: 0.3.17 - resolution: "@jridgewell/trace-mapping@npm:0.3.17" +"@jridgewell/trace-mapping@npm:^0.3.25": + version: 0.3.31 + resolution: "@jridgewell/trace-mapping@npm:0.3.31" dependencies: - "@jridgewell/resolve-uri": 3.1.0 - "@jridgewell/sourcemap-codec": 1.4.14 - checksum: 9d703b859cff5cd83b7308fd457a431387db5db96bd781a63bf48e183418dd9d3d44e76b9e4ae13237f6abeeb25d739ec9215c1d5bfdd08f66f750a50074a339 + "@jridgewell/resolve-uri": ^3.1.0 + "@jridgewell/sourcemap-codec": ^1.4.14 + checksum: af8fda2431348ad507fbddf8e25f5d08c79ecc94594061ce402cf41bc5aba1a7b3e59bf0fd70a619b35f33983a3f488ceeba8faf56bff784f98bb5394a8b7d47 languageName: node linkType: hard @@ -572,15 +572,6 @@ __metadata: languageName: node linkType: hard -"@types/sass@npm:^1.43.1": - version: 1.43.1 - resolution: "@types/sass@npm:1.43.1" - dependencies: - "@types/node": "*" - checksum: 19eb71acc4b0d7db2170732a51ad18a34007021f42069652a5be8a3e3a448a470d2f970b9e85f734d1896bf3a25e48fb5132b4a989c101eb5df21cc171d426c5 - languageName: node - linkType: hard - "@types/semver@npm:^7.3.12": version: 7.3.13 resolution: "@types/semver@npm:7.3.13" @@ -1045,7 +1036,7 @@ __metadata: languageName: node linkType: hard -"chokidar@npm:>=3.0.0 <4.0.0, chokidar@npm:^3.4.1": +"chokidar@npm:>=3.0.0 <4.0.0": version: 3.5.3 resolution: "chokidar@npm:3.5.3" dependencies: @@ -1064,6 +1055,15 @@ __metadata: languageName: node linkType: hard +"chokidar@npm:^4.0.1": + version: 4.0.3 + resolution: "chokidar@npm:4.0.3" + dependencies: + readdirp: ^4.0.1 + checksum: a8765e452bbafd04f3f2fad79f04222dd65f43161488bb6014a41099e6ca18d166af613d59a90771908c1c823efa3f46ba36b86ac50b701c20c1b9908c5fe36e + languageName: node + linkType: hard + "chownr@npm:^2.0.0": version: 2.0.0 resolution: "chownr@npm:2.0.0" @@ -1635,7 +1635,7 @@ __metadata: languageName: node linkType: hard -"fast-glob@npm:^3.2.7, fast-glob@npm:^3.2.9": +"fast-glob@npm:^3.2.9": version: 3.2.12 resolution: "fast-glob@npm:3.2.12" dependencies: @@ -1671,6 +1671,18 @@ __metadata: languageName: node linkType: hard +"fdir@npm:^6.2.0": + version: 6.5.0 + resolution: "fdir@npm:6.5.0" + peerDependencies: + picomatch: ^3 || ^4 + peerDependenciesMeta: + picomatch: + optional: true + checksum: bd537daa9d3cd53887eed35efa0eab2dbb1ca408790e10e024120e7a36c6e9ae2b33710cb8381e35def01bc9c1d7eaba746f886338413e68ff6ebaee07b9a6e8 + languageName: node + linkType: hard + "file-entry-cache@npm:^6.0.1": version: 6.0.1 resolution: "file-entry-cache@npm:6.0.1" @@ -3222,6 +3234,13 @@ __metadata: languageName: node linkType: hard +"readdirp@npm:^4.0.1": + version: 4.1.2 + resolution: "readdirp@npm:4.1.2" + checksum: 3242ee125422cb7c0e12d51452e993f507e6ed3d8c490bc8bf3366c5cdd09167562224e429b13e9cb2b98d4b8b2b11dc100d3c73883aa92d657ade5a21ded004 + languageName: node + linkType: hard + "readdirp@npm:~3.6.0": version: 3.6.0 resolution: "readdirp@npm:3.6.0" @@ -3676,23 +3695,21 @@ __metadata: languageName: node linkType: hard -"svelte-check@npm:^3.0.1": - version: 3.1.2 - resolution: "svelte-check@npm:3.1.2" +"svelte-check@npm:^4.4.6": + version: 4.4.6 + resolution: "svelte-check@npm:4.4.6" dependencies: - "@jridgewell/trace-mapping": ^0.3.17 - chokidar: ^3.4.1 - fast-glob: ^3.2.7 - import-fresh: ^3.2.1 + "@jridgewell/trace-mapping": ^0.3.25 + chokidar: ^4.0.1 + fdir: ^6.2.0 picocolors: ^1.0.0 sade: ^1.7.4 - svelte-preprocess: ^5.0.0 - typescript: ^4.9.4 peerDependencies: - svelte: ^3.55.0 + svelte: ^4.0.0 || ^5.0.0-next.0 + typescript: ">=5.0.0" bin: svelte-check: bin/svelte-check - checksum: 14d0124e605b35c66dd2a8d124e37d0940d8198a3f211297746a9cc7734013c9996ef7010caac75b56e606226c9fc56aace74a3926663d9a51f351962a701ac7 + checksum: 516844e2fe6d789c803f723eef868937fdf0bfcb0e69e725ae96175850c55991c37be8e5a7910942c1576d02694398da9f461ffe0a72c467e0d11f8d0ad33223 languageName: node linkType: hard @@ -3705,53 +3722,6 @@ __metadata: languageName: node linkType: hard -"svelte-preprocess@npm:^5.0.0": - version: 5.0.1 - resolution: "svelte-preprocess@npm:5.0.1" - dependencies: - "@types/pug": ^2.0.6 - "@types/sass": ^1.43.1 - detect-indent: ^6.1.0 - magic-string: ^0.27.0 - sorcery: ^0.11.0 - strip-indent: ^3.0.0 - peerDependencies: - "@babel/core": ^7.10.2 - coffeescript: ^2.5.1 - less: ^3.11.3 || ^4.0.0 - postcss: ^7 || ^8 - postcss-load-config: ^2.1.0 || ^3.0.0 || ^4.0.0 - pug: ^3.0.0 - sass: ^1.26.8 - stylus: ^0.55.0 - sugarss: ^2.0.0 || ^3.0.0 || ^4.0.0 - svelte: ^3.23.0 - typescript: ^3.9.5 || ^4.0.0 - peerDependenciesMeta: - "@babel/core": - optional: true - coffeescript: - optional: true - less: - optional: true - postcss: - optional: true - postcss-load-config: - optional: true - pug: - optional: true - sass: - optional: true - stylus: - optional: true - sugarss: - optional: true - typescript: - optional: true - checksum: 80b317b25657a53d0343472560d13a3feb1b0e23cd15278cf491c802f027fca9313b17a652ce7a106263ce5e679bb0c3599daf4e7b9ab66fb794554ed6228d7d - languageName: node - linkType: hard - "svelte-preprocess@npm:^5.0.3": version: 5.0.3 resolution: "svelte-preprocess@npm:5.0.3" @@ -3820,7 +3790,7 @@ __metadata: pug: ^3.0.2 sass: ^1.59.3 svelte: ^3.54.0 - svelte-check: ^3.0.1 + svelte-check: ^4.4.6 svelte-preprocess: ^5.0.3 tslib: ^2.4.1 typescript: ^4.9.3 @@ -3977,7 +3947,7 @@ __metadata: languageName: node linkType: hard -"typescript@npm:^4.9.3, typescript@npm:^4.9.4": +"typescript@npm:^4.9.3": version: 4.9.5 resolution: "typescript@npm:4.9.5" bin: @@ -3987,7 +3957,7 @@ __metadata: languageName: node linkType: hard -"typescript@patch:typescript@^4.9.3#~builtin, typescript@patch:typescript@^4.9.4#~builtin": +"typescript@patch:typescript@^4.9.3#~builtin": version: 4.9.5 resolution: "typescript@patch:typescript@npm%3A4.9.5#~builtin::version=4.9.5&hash=23ec76" bin: